# |
GEREKLİ ELEMANLAR |
|
---|---|---|
1 | 1 Adet | Arduino UNO |
2 | 2 Adet | IR Alıcı-Verici Modül |
3 | 2 Adet | Bariyer/Servo Motor |
4 | 22 Adet | Jumper Kablo |
5 | 2 Adet | 220 Ohm Direnç |
Devre Şeması
Yukarıda hazırlanan devre şemasına göre aşağıda devre kurulum aşamaları anlatılmıştır.
1. AŞAMA :
Giriş IR Alıcı-Verici Modülündeki;
S pini, Arduino'da 12. pine;
GND pini, Arduino'da GND pinine;
VCC pini, Arduino'da 5V pinine bağlanır.
Çıkış IR Alıcı-Verici Modülündeki;
S pini, Arduino'da 11. pine;
GND pini, Arduino'da GND pinine;
VCC pini, Arduino'da 5V pinine bağlanır.
2. AŞAMA :
Giriş Servo Motorunun;
S bacağı, Arduino'da Dijital 10. pine;
(+ )bacağı, Arduino'da 5V pinine;
(-) bacağı, Arduino'da GND pinine;
Çıkış Servo Motorunun;
S bacağı, Arduino'da Dijital 9. pine;
(+ )bacağı, Arduino'da 5V pinine;
(-) bacağı, Arduino'da GND pinine;
3. AŞAMA : 7 Segment Rakam Görüntüleyici de şekildeki gibi pinlere bağlanır. Pin bağlantı sıraları önemlidir.
1 “Düzenle” menüsünden "Arduino Kipi" seçilir.
Bu işlem çalışma ortamımızı daha kullanışlı hale getirir. Sadece Arduino Kartı ile ilgili menüler aktif kalır.
2 “Kartlar” menüsünden "Arduino Uno" seçilir.
Bu işlem Mblock programının hangi kart seçildiyse o kart ile ilgili kodları görüntülemesini sağlar
3 "Bağlan" menüsünden "Seri Port" yolu izlenelerek Port(COM) seçimi yapılır. Ancak:
Bu işlem Mblock programı ile Arduino kartımız arasındaki veri akışını sağlayabilmek için gerekli bağlantıyı yapmamızı sağlar.
MBlock Platformunda hazırlanan kodlama
1.ADIM: Veri&Blok menüsünden Bir Blok Oluştur butonu seçilerek 0, 1, 2, 3, 4, 5, 6, 7, 8, 9 adlarıyla bloklar oluşturulur. Oluşturulan bloklar şekildeki gibi tanımlanır. Yine aynı menüden Bir Değişken Oluştur butonu seçilerek sayi adında bir değişken oluşturulur.
2.ADIM:
Kodların Tamamı :
Reklam